1950 Ford Zephyr | 1962 TVR Grantura | |
Make | Ford | TVR |
Model | Zephyr | Grantura |
Year Released | 1950 | 1962 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2262 cc | 1622 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 57 HP | 91 HP |
Engine RPM | 4000 RPM | 5500 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 79.4 mm | 76.2 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 76.2 mm | 88.9 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 6.8:1 | 9.0: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Top Speed | 130 km/hour | 172 km/hour |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 2 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1145 kg | 744 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4370 mm | 3510 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1630 mm | 1630 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1550 mm | 1230 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2650 mm | 2180 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 40 L | 65 L |
